Itakare

Itakare is a village located in Walwa tehsil of Sangli district in Maharashtra, India. It is situated 10km away from sub-district headquarter Uran Islampur (tehsildar office) and 35km away from district headquarter Sangli. As per 2009 stats, Itkare is the gram panchayat of Itakare village.

About Itakare

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Itakare is 568374. The village spans a total geographical area of 922.1 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 415403. Uran Islampur is nearest town to Itakare village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 10km away.

When it comes to local governance, Itakare village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Islampur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Hatkanangle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Itakare

Below is a concise population overview of Itakare as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 3,773 1,944 1,829
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 376 218 158
Scheduled Castes (SC) 296 148 148
Scheduled Tribes (ST) N/A N/A N/A
Literate Population 2,859 1,559 1,300
Illiterate Population 914 385 529

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Itakare village:

  • The total population of Itakare village is around 3,773, including approximately 1,944 males and 1,829 females, with a sex ratio of 940 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 376 children aged 0–6 years in Itakare village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Itakare village has 296 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C).
  • The literacy rate of Itakare village is about 75.78%, with male literacy at 80.20% and female literacy at 71.08%.
  • There are around 805 households in Itakare village.

Connectivity of Itakare

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Itakare. As per the 2011 stats, Itakare had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within village
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
